Output 3990edeb23ebc8fad7ef4e59b1240cb32ea058c1522e4f7f875454cf01929db6:1

value
996408
script pubkey
OP_0 OP_PUSHBYTES_20 1bf1bf4aad8ea67a62d96fe48769f18e3dc3e09a
address
ltc1qr0cm7j4d36n85ckedljgw6033c7u8cy66p4jmh
transaction
3990edeb23ebc8fad7ef4e59b1240cb32ea058c1522e4f7f875454cf01929db6
spent
true